Product Overview

The ALFA 1100SK2, K1100SK2, and KP1100SK2 are high-precision analog signal sample-and-hold integrated circuits. These devices are designed to capture instantaneous values of an input signal upon receiving a command at the control input and maintain a constant output voltage with high accuracy for a specified duration.

Key Features and Specifications

  • External Storage Capacitor: Required for operation.
  • Sampling Time: 7 µs (at 0.1% accuracy with 1000 pF capacitor).
  • Aperture Delay: Maximum 180 ns.
  • Input Voltage Range: ±5 V.
  • Supply Voltage: Nominal ±12 V for 1100SK2A, K1100SK2, KP1100SK2; ±15 V for 1100SK2B.
  • Output Protection: Short-circuit protection included.
  • Compatibility: Control input is compatible with TTL/CMOS logic.

Functional Operation

When the internal switch is closed, the output of the first operational amplifier (OY1) is set such that the output voltage matches the input voltage, minus the offset voltage of OY1. The diodes and internal circuitry ensure that the offset caused by the switch and the second operational amplifier (OY2) is minimized. When the switch is opened via the control signal, the output voltage remains constant. Internal resistors and diodes prevent OY1 saturation, which reduces transition time when the switch is closed.

Operating Conditions and Safety

The devices are available in two grades (A and B) based on supply voltage requirements. It is critical to operate within the specified "Permissible Operating Mode" ranges. Exceeding the "Limit Mode" values can cause permanent damage to the integrated circuits. Ensure proper connection of the storage capacitor and adherence to the specified supply voltages for the selected grade.

Practical help

Common problems

Output voltage drift or instability

Ensure the external storage capacitor is correctly connected and of the specified value (e.g., 1nF). Check that the control signal frequency and voltage levels are within the specified operating range.

Permanent damage to the IC

Verify that supply voltages (UП1, UП2) and input voltages (UВХ) do not exceed the values listed in the 'Limit Mode' section of the datasheet.

Before use

  • Identify the specific grade (A or B) of your IC to determine the correct supply voltage (±12V or ±15V).
  • Verify the pinout configuration for your specific package type (3101.8-1 or 2101.8-1).
  • Ensure an appropriate external storage capacitor is available for connection to pin 6.
  • Check that the control signal logic levels are compatible with TTL/CMOS standards.
  • Confirm that the load resistance is within the permissible range (5-10 kOhm depending on grade).

Specs in practice

Sampling Time (tВ)
The time required for the output to accurately track the input signal to within 0.1%.
Aperture Delay (tА.ЗД)
The time delay between the control command and the actual holding of the signal.
Supply Voltage (UП)
The required dual-polarity power supply; must be strictly maintained to avoid damage.

Model compatibility

  • Control input is compatible with standard TTL and CMOS logic levels.
  • Device performance is specified for a temperature range of 0 to 70 °C.
